Adjectives for describing books
amusing boring brilliant captivating confusing deep easy-to-read enjoyable funny hilarious entertaining hard-to-read inaccurate informative predictable silly uninformative well-written
Think about a book you have read recently. Give one positive sentence and one negative sentence about it

The teacher has asked you to read a book in English and to present it to the class.
You should tell:
why reading in English is a good idea
what kind of book you'd like to read
what to do with unknown words
what you can learn from books
how you can present a book

The amount of points should add up to 6 points. The activities must be done correctly in order to receive the points
Make a list of 10 new words you learned and their translations
Write an acrostic poem
What changes would you make to turn the bad character into the hero?
Explain why a character acted the way the did
Write an advert to sell a product from a book
List 5 strengths and 5 weaknesses of the main character
Rewrite the ending changing it from happy to sad or vice versa
Write 5 true and 5 false statements about a book
Write 3 question you have after reading
